Lilly Settles Zyprexa State Claims In $62M Deal

Eli Lilly & Co. said Tuesday that it would pay $62 million to settle allegations made by 32 states and the District of Columbia that it improperly marketed and promoted blockbuster...

Already a subscriber? Click here to view full article